The story under considiration "The Fire" was written by the american author
and dramatist William Saroyan who is one of the most famouse figures in
literature of his time about half of century ago.
The story is about a little boy who`s lost his mother some time ago.
He is sitting in his house in front of fire thinking about useless life
and insignificance of himself. His father and step-mother has gone for a work.
The boy was told to keep the fire to keep warm in the house. The boy feels
totally alone in the hopeless world. Eventually he burns the house.
The main idea of the text is about the great emotional complication for
those who has lost their relatives and close people. The author creats the
atmosphere of tragedy through the whole text. The author discloses it by the
the speech of the narrator. There are a lot of ritorical questions in the text:
"Can you do it?", "Any of you?". The narrator, who is pratoganist of
Saroyan so we can meet the same image in some other his works, he raveals
the drama of his life. So we can get it that the boy has become more
mature [məˈtʃʊə]. And it is possible to see through ritorical questions again
which creat philosophical mood "They never ask you a real question so how can
you give them a real answer?" "What good was anything in the world when
you couldn`t do it?", "What was the sense in answering a million other
questions and never even asking the real question?". We sould notice
that the usage of such questions is very typical for Saroyan`s style.
To fill the text with emotions and atmosphere of real trouble of one`s life
the author applies repitition: "hush-hushed", and epiphets: "she was dead",
"black night". By the way it seems that colours are used in purpose aim
in the story. For examle red, yellow and white are appeared to describe
the time of boy`s happiness when his mamy was alive and in contrast the
black is used explain the boy`s mood when she has dead.
To emphosize the atmosphere the author uses oxymorons: "cold and warm",
"freezing and burning" and metaphor: "flowers of the fire" as well as simile:
"The Santa Fe crossing bell rang like churches", "house trembled like the
soft laugher of his father".
In this text of Saroyan there are certain symbols. The main of them which
goes through the whole story is the Fire. For sure it is symbole of love
and cosinessand in the same time it can symbolize a hope and heartbeat,
so it burns out in in the end in all meanings. There is another symbole in
the story which is "big box", so it can symbolize a grave and death. One more
significant moment in the story is that the boy doesn`t call his father as
father or dad but calls him by his name Jessy(Jessy was always laughing).
It displays us a distance between father and the son.
By the way the boy`s attitude to his step mother is not bad ("Beth was allright
She was swell, she even brought him candy and toys). But she can`t replace
his mom.
The boy finds himself helpless. He wants to bring his mother back but he
doesn`t know how to do it even nobody knows.So he just asks: "Can you do it,
Could Jesse do something that would make her be in the house again where
she belonged? Could anybody do anything in the world that would make something
like that happen?". This massage is full of philosophic meaning, the theme
of death and life is atouched so to make us think about it, to make us worth
what we have in the actual moment.
